Transponder Keys
If your car is equipped with transponder systems it makes use of a special microchip to communicate with the engine. This is a safety measure to stop theft of cars, since it will not start the car without the original keys. The dealer is the one responsible for programming the chip and only they or a locksmith who is certified can replace it. The key blank, however, can be duplicated. It will work on any ignitions that have transponders.
This type of key is more costly than a standard metal key but it offers added security to your car. It also makes it harder for a car thief who is old school or a novice to steal your car by wiring it hot. However, it is not a foolproof system as car thieves are always finding new ways to get cars started, even using transponder keys.
If you don't want spend more money for the extra security that a transponder key offers, a non-transponder would be a more affordable option. These keys function like a regular 10 cut keys and are compatible with all ignitions except for MATS and Passlock systems.
Key Fobs
Kia is among the most well-known auto manufacturers. They have a wide range of models such as the Picanto minivan, Sportage SUV and Sedona MPV. These vehicles come with numerous amazing features, including key fobs which unlock and lock the car with a touch of the button. The keys make use of radio waves to connect directly with the onboard computer of the vehicle, making them safer than traditional metal keys.
A key fob is usually designed like a remote, and is equipped with a microchip called transponder. When activated it transmits an unique signal to the dashboard receiver. This signal is then used to unlock the doors and activate the alarm. By inserting the key fob into the ignition, you are able to start the car.
Key fobs can be programmed by a dealer or by an automotive locksmith. The cost of a key fob is contingent on the year and type of the vehicle, as well as the kind of key it's got (chip, smart push to start remote or regular "non-transponder").
Keys for dealers may be more expensive than keys made by auto locksmiths, however they could come with better security features. For instance, a few of the newer cars have the "smart" feature that lets the driver call the car by pressing the key fob lock button for 10 seconds.
Remote Keys
A Fob remote key is a flat metal key that looks just like a regular key. However, it is equipped with a tiny remote embedded into its head. It is also referred to as an advanced or hands-free key. Fob key systems include a proximity system which is activated by the key when it is within a certain distance of the vehicle. This helps to prevent theft.
If your Kia is equipped with an electronic fob or key it is required to replace it through the locksmith or dealer. The dealership will need to have the original key and the code for the lock cylinder (if it's been changed), and proof of ownership of the vehicle. This is typically an original title or registration. After verifying ownership, an automotive locksmith will typically be capable of providing the key and cut the new key on site.
Getting a replacement key from the dealer could be more expensive than from an auto locksmith. You should compare prices with Kia dealers. If your key fob is damaged, you might be able to save money by replacing the case rather than purchasing a new key. A lot of hardware stores have key fob cases, which are usually cheaper than a new key.
Keyless Entry
You can unlock your car with keyless entry. It works by transmitting a radio frequency signal from your key fob to the receiver inside your car. This unlocks the door and then starts the engine. Some systems allow you to open the rear hatch as well as the trunk. You can purchase a vehicle that has this feature but you can also get an aftermarket kit to install in your own vehicle.
These kits can be purchased from a range of retailers online, in certain dealerships for cars. The kits range from the basic model which locks doors, to more sophisticated models that incorporate remote starting and smartphone integration. Some even have a built-in alarm. Before you add this feature to your vehicle, be sure you read the instructions and make sure it's compatible with your car.

Some experts think that these systems could be compromised and are therefore less secure than traditional car keys. The majority of manufacturers have added technology to guard against theft of keyless cars. These systems typically have sleep mode that stops the key's signal from being sent if the vehicle has not been used for a specified duration of time.
